Buxus Winter Gem

Buxus Winter Gem is a variety of Boxwood and features foliage that is lime-green, glossy, and held densely. It typically grows to 1.5 m tall and the same wide, but is often trimmed to much smaller sizes as a hedge. Buxus Winter Gem can be clipped into a small hedge or used to create elaborate patterns as found in parterre gardens. It is often used for topiary, added to mixed plantings, or maintained in a container. For a box hedge, space the plants 30 cm apart.

Buxus Winter Gem plant spacing for a hedge

The optimum plant spacing for a Buxus Winter Gem hedge is 20 cm between the plants for a 1.5L pot size. You can reduce the spacing to 15 cm between plants if you want to achieve a dense and narrow hedge more quickly. If a 5L pot size or larger is purchased, the spacing can be increased to 30 apart, as the plants have been manicured to be bushy already. Be sure to use a string line to ensure the line is straight, and start lightly trimming the sides once the plants show active growth.

Buxus Winter Gem care

Buxus Winter Gem thrives in full sun to partial shade and prefers well-drained soil. Regular trimming maintains its tidy shape, and watering during dry spells keeps it healthy. Mulching helps conserve moisture and suppress weeds.

What size does Buxus Winter Gem grow to?

Buxus Winter Gem grows to about 1.5 m tall and the same wide as a general rule. It tends to grow taller in partial shade conditions compared to when grown in full sun. Similarly, the size also depends on the level of trimming and how well the plant is cared for, including fertiliser and watering during dry periods.
